Darsheel Safary, best known for playing the lovable Ishaan Awasthi in Taare Zameen Par, is all set to return to the screen with his latest project, Gamerlog. In an interview with Moneycontrol, Darsheel shared how life changed after his early success and what drew him to this new venture.
Fame After Taare Zameen Par Was Overwhelming
Darsheel became an overnight star after the release of Taare Zameen Par, but he admitted he was unprepared for the sudden attention. “I couldn’t even return to class after break—the entire school gathered around me,” he told Moneycontrol. The film was released on Friday and on his first Monday back at school, he had to hide in the principal's office due to the crowd of excited students.
Learning to Adjust to the Spotlight
Initially, Darsheel found it hard to accept the changes fame brought. “I was rebellious. I hated wearing a cap or goggles to hide,” he said to MoneyControl. But over time, he understood the importance of setting personal boundaries in public spaces. Slowly, he began embracing the experience, especially the unexpected conversations with strangers that helped him grow.
Meaningful Interactions That Inspired Him
As he matured, Darsheel found joy in meeting fans and hearing their personal stories. “These conversations became emotional and helped me as an actor,” he said to MoneyControl. Even casual chats at airports left a lasting impression. “I realised we’re all one. Everyone has a story to tell, and that’s beautiful.”
Why He Took a Long Break from Acting
Darsheel revealed that despite many offers, he took a step back from films due to self-doubt. “I hadn’t done any formal acting training. I wanted to wait for the right role and right story,” he said. Even though he gained experience in theatre and auditions, he was searching for something special.
What Made Gamerlog the Right Comeback
Darsheel said Gamerlog stood out because of the freshness of the concept and team. “Everyone involved is starting out with a new energy, just like I did years ago. That excitement and love behind the project made me say yes,” he said, crediting the entire team, including producers Abhinay Deo, Neeta Shah, and his co-star Anjali Sivaraman.
A New Chapter With New Confidence
Now more confident and mature, Darsheel is excited about this new phase of his career. He hopes that Gamerlog will not only entertain but also reflect the passion behind its making.
